A pañcāṅga is the day's five limbs — tithi, vāra, nakṣatra, yoga and karaṇa. All five come from the real positions of the Sun and Moon and change through the day, so they are reckoned from London (51.5074°, -0.1278°)'s own sunrise — 07:04 AM here today rather than from a national average. Below are today's five with the time each ends, and then the day's auspicious and inauspicious windows.

Sources & citations

P Sun/Moon sidereal longitudes via Swiss Ephemeris (pyswisseph), Lahiri/Chitrapaksha ayanamsa
T1 Surya Siddhanta — tithi=Moon−Sun/12°, nakshatra=Moon/13°20′, yoga=(Sun+Moon)/13°20′, karana=half-tithi
T3 Rahu/Yamaganda/Gulika kalam — 8 equal day-octants by weekday (standard panchang convention)
T2 Prasna Marga — Visha (Varjyam) & Amrita ghati table per nakshatra
T2 Muhurta Chintamani — auspicious/inauspicious yogas, masa/ritu/ayana
T2 Abhijit = the midday muhurta — Jaimini Sutras, B. S. Rao 1955, commentator's note to Su.27: “The mid-day goes under the name of Abhijit and is considered as very auspicious for all work. It cuts away all evils. Abhijit sarva doshaghnam.” Day divided into 15 muhurtas of 2 ghati each, varying with daylength — Brihat Parasara Hora Sastra (Tara Chandra Shastri / Khemaraja edition)
T3 Durmuhurta — muhurta slots by weekday (standard panchang convention; no verse for it in our library, so it is not cited to one)
T3 Muhurta Chintamani — Choghadiya/Kalahora prakarana; weekday-rotated 7-cycle
